AISI / SAE 1527 Round Bar (UNS G15270)
AISI / SAE 1527 Round Bar is a high-manganese carbon steel designed for improved strength, toughness, and hardenability compared to standard plain carbon steels. It is commonly used in forged and heat-treated components where good core strength and wear resistance are required.
Key Features
- Higher manganese content for better hardenability
- Good strength and toughness after heat treatment
- Improved wear resistance compared to 1025–1030 steels
- Suitable for carburizing and quench & temper processes
- Good machinability in normalized condition
- Cost-effective alternative to low-alloy steels

AISI 1527 Chemical Composition
| Element | Percentage (%) |
|---|---|
| Carbon (C) | 0.24 – 0.32 |
| Manganese (Mn) | 1.35 – 1.65 |
| Phosphorus (P) | ≤ 0.040 |
| Sulfur (S) | ≤ 0.050 |
| Iron (Fe) | Balance |
SAE 1527 Mechanical Properties
| Property | Typical Value |
|---|---|
| Tensile Strength | 650 – 850 MPa |
| Yield Strength | ≥ 400 MPa |
| Elongation | ≥ 14% |
| Hardness | ~ 190 – 230 HB |
SAE 1527 Physical Properties
| Property | Value |
|---|---|
| Density | 7.85 g/cm³ |
| Melting Point | ~1460 °C |
| Modulus of Elasticity | 200 GPa |
| Thermal Conductivity | 46 W/m·K |

Applications
- Forged automotive components
- Gears, pinions, and shafts
- Axles and spindles
- Heavy-duty machinery parts
- Agricultural and mining equipment
- Heat-treated engineering components
